Winner - Sweetspot Cycling Book of the Year

For 11 years I was a professional cyclist, participating in the toughest and greatest races on Earth. I was in demand by the best teams in the world, a highly paid elite athlete. But I never won any race. I was the hired help.

When my mother left me in a small French town at the age of 17, I was full of determination to become a professional cyclist, but I was completely inexperienced. From mowing the team manager's lawn to winning every amateur race I entered. Then I turned professional and realized that I hated the responsibility and pressure of chasing victory. And then I became a domestique.

I learned to take the pain and give everything I had, all for someone else's win. When the order came to race, I pushed at the hardest pace I could, dragging them faster, until my body screamed in pain. There were times I raced to exhaustion, clutching the bars meters from the line, as the leading team passed by. But that is what made me so good at my job.

As my career took off, I began to look at the fans who lined up along the route, applauding us like heroes. Their passion for cycling emanated from them, but they couldn't know what it's really like. They didn't see the terrible hotels, the insane egos, or all the bad that accompanies great expectations. Well, that's how it is...
